浅析查看 Oracle 用户的多种方法

2025-01-15 00:23:09   小编

浅析查看 Oracle 用户的多种方法

在 Oracle 数据库管理中,查看用户信息是一项基础且重要的操作。掌握多种查看用户的方法,能帮助管理员更好地管理和维护数据库。

最简单直接的方法是使用 SQL 语句查询数据字典视图。例如,通过查询 DBA_USERS 视图可以获取数据库中所有用户的详细信息。使用“SELECT * FROM DBA_USERS;”这条语句,能返回一系列关于用户的字段,包括用户名、用户 ID、默认表空间、临时表空间等关键信息。该视图对于系统管理员全面了解数据库中的用户情况十分有帮助。

如果只是普通用户,想要查看自己的信息,可以查询 USER_USERS 视图。运行“SELECT * FROM USER_USERS;”,就能获取与当前登录用户相关的特定信息,如用户名、用户 ID 等。这种方式为普通用户提供了了解自身账户基本情况的途径。

对于想要查看特定用户详细信息的场景,可在查询语句中添加条件。例如,“SELECT * FROM DBA_USERS WHERE USERNAME = '特定用户名';” ,通过这种方式,管理员可以快速定位并查看指定用户的所有相关信息,包括其权限设置、创建时间等。

还可以借助 Oracle 自带的图形化管理工具,如 SQL Developer。打开 SQL Developer 并连接到目标数据库后,在左侧的树状结构中展开“Users”节点,就能直观地看到数据库中的所有用户。双击某个用户,还可以查看更详细的属性窗口,里面包含了该用户的各种配置信息,操作简单便捷。

另外,在命令行中使用 Oracle 的命令行工具 SQLPlus 也能查看用户信息。登录到 SQLPlus 后,输入相应的查询语句即可实现查看。这种方式虽然相对传统,但对于熟悉命令行操作的管理员来说,效率很高。

掌握多种查看 Oracle 用户的方法,无论是在日常的数据库监控,还是在解决复杂的权限问题和安全审计时,都能让管理员更加得心应手,确保数据库系统的稳定运行。

TAGS: Oracle数据库 oracle用户 查看oracle用户 用户查看技巧

欢迎使用万千站长工具!

Welcome to www.zzTool.com